"Truss" is a word in ENGLISH

truss ENGLISH
Definition:

To strengthen or stiffen, as a beam or girder, by means of a
brace or braces.

truss ENGLISH
Definition:

To take fast hold of; to seize and hold firmly; to pounce
upon.

truss ENGLISH
Definition:

To skewer; to make fast, as the wings of a fowl to the body
in cooking it.

truss ENGLISH
Definition:

The rope or iron used to keep the center of a yard to the
mast.

truss ENGLISH
Definition:

To execute by hanging; to hang; -- usually with up.

truss ENGLISH
Definition:

An assemblage of members of wood or metal, supported at two
points, and arranged to transmit pressure vertically to those points,
with the least possible strain across the length of any member.
Architectural trusses when left visible, as in open timber roofs, often
contain members not needed for construction, or are built with greater
massiveness than is requisite, or are composed in unscientific ways in
accordance with the exigencies of style.

truss ENGLISH
Definition:

A tuft of flowers formed at the top of the main stalk, or
stem, of certain plants.

truss ENGLISH
Definition:

A bandage or apparatus used in cases of hernia, to keep up
the reduced parts and hinder further protrusion, and for other
purposes.

truss ENGLISH
Definition:

A padded jacket or dress worn under armor, to protect the
body from the effects of friction; also, a part of a woman's dress; a
stomacher.

truss ENGLISH
Definition:

A bundle; a package; as, a truss of grass.

truss ENGLISH
Definition:

To bind or pack close; to make into a truss.
